Postless Vs. Center Post Cannabis Hardware


Why Vape Hardware Design Matters More Than Ever

Today’s cannabis vape market largely depends on two core heating architectures: traditional center post hardware and newer postless designs.Each approach has clear strengths and a few tradeoffs, especially once you factor in different oil types, viscosities, and target customer profiles.In this article, we’ll unpack how each design works, how structure affects performance, and which formulations tend to pair best with each system.The aim is practical: fewer clogs, more consistent vapor, and a smoother experience that keeps consumers coming back.




Center Post vs. Postless: The Core Difference

Center post and postless vape hardware may look similar from the outside, but internally they move air, store oil, and deliver vapor in fundamentally different ways.

Understanding those differences makes it much easier to match hardware to your specific extract, rather than relying on trial and error.

At a basic level, both formats exist to efficiently vaporize cannabis oil.



Center post hardware—such as common 510 vape cartridges and many all in one (AIO) empty disposable vape devices—uses a central tube to guide airflow while also housing part of the heating assembly. Postless hardware removes that central column, opening up the chamber and changing how oil contacts the coil or ceramic heating surface.


These structural choices influence:

How quickly and evenly oil can reach the heater.

How clearly the oil is visible through the chamber or window.

Flavor consistency, vapor density, and the likelihood of clogging over time.



Structure and Internal Layout :


Center Post Hardware

Classic center post vape designs are built around a metal or ceramic post that runs up the middle of the cartridge or device.

This post typically serves two key roles: it forms the main vapor channel, and it completes the electrical connection between the battery and heating element.

Because of this integrated layout, center post hardware is widely known for:

A stable, direct vapor pathway.

Proven durability under repeated use and sustained heat cycles.

Cost effective manufacturing and broad compatibility with standard filling processes

For many brands working with high volume distillate lines, this reliability and simplicity remain a major advantage.

Postless Hardware

Postless vape hardware represents a newer generation of designs built around an open, center post free chamber.

Instead of a tall central tube, these systems typically use a flat or low profile heating element at the base of the oil chamber.

When you remove the center post, several things change:

Oil can sit directly above or around the heating surface.

Vapor forms at the base and moves through a less obstructed pathway toward the mouthpiece.

Airflow can be more open, contributing to smoother, fuller draws and easier viewing of the oil.

This makes postless vape hardware especially attractive for brands that emphasize aesthetics, flavor, and modern design.

Performance Across Different Oil Types

Performance ultimately comes down to how well a given oil can flow, wick, and re-saturate the heating element between puffs.

Viscosity is central here: thinner distillates and terpene rich live resins behave very differently from thick, high end rosins and sauces.

Center Post Hardware and Lower Viscosity Oils

Center post 510 glass vape cartridges and AIOs are generally optimized for lower viscosity formulations.

They rely on small intake apertures around the base of the post to meter oil toward the heater at a controlled rate.

When viscosity and aperture size are well matched, brands can expect:

Steady coil saturation.

Fewer flooding events.

A consistent draw from first use to near empty.

However, the balance is delicate:

Oils that are too thick may struggle to keep up with the heating cycles, leading to dry hits and eventual clogging.

Oils that are too thin can oversaturate the coil, causing flooding, spitting, or inconsistent performance.

This is why many distillate ocused lines continue to favor refined center post designs—when tuned correctly, they deliver stable, predictable results at scale.

Postless Hardware and Medium to High Viscosity Oils

Postless hardware, including cartridges and disposables, is built around an open chamber with more direct oil to heater contact.

By eliminating narrow intake holes and choke points, these systems help thicker oils move and heat more evenly.

Paired with medium to high viscosity extracts—like live rosin, high terpene extracts (HTE), and certain live resin—postless designs can offer:

Strong, consistent vapor output at lower operating temperatures.

Even saturation across the heating surface.

Reduced risk of clogging compared with traditional center post layouts.

For brands building a premium, flavor forward product line, this combination of open structure and gentle heating is often a key reason to adopt postless hardware.




Clogs, Leaks, and Real World Tradeoffs

There is no single hardware format that “eliminates” both clogs and leaks for every oil. Performance depends on formulation, fill process, storage conditions, and how closely the hardware spec matches the oil’s behavior.

Center Post: Better Control With Thinner Oils

With their small intake openings and centralized airflow channel, center post designs can provide strong protection against leaks and flooding when paired with thin distillates.

Flow restriction acts like a built in safeguard, keeping oil movements controlled even under temperature swings.

The tradeoff is that the same restriction can become a bottleneck for heavier formulations.
Thicker oils may move slowly through the small apertures, promoting residue buildup and eventual clogging around the intake and post.

Postless: Fewer Choke Points for Thick Oils

Postless systems take the opposite approach: they remove narrow intake pathways and allow oil to sit directly on or around the heating surface.

This open layout significantly reduces common choke points and helps high viscosity formulations flow and vaporize more freely.

However, the same openness can make postless hardware more sensitive to:

Overfilling during production.

Large temperature fluctuations in transit or storage.

Formulations that are much thinner than the hardware was designed to handle.

In those cases, excess oil movement inside the chamber may lead to minor leaks or inconsistent performance—issues that careful spec selection and process control can minimize but not fully remove.




How Can Choose the Right Design

For brands weighing center post against postless hardware, the best starting point is the oil itself: its viscosity range, terpene content, and ideal operating temperature.

A practical decision framework looks like this:

Distillate heavy, lower viscosity lines: well engineered center post 510 carts

Whether postless or with a center post, no design is universally "better"—but one will be better for your specific oil formulation. preventing clogs and leaks comes down to matching the extract with hardware.

If the oil is a thinner formulation, a center-post design that offers controlled flow will minimize leaks. If the oil is thick, a postless vape with no pinch points is likely the ideal choice. When brands properly align viscosity and hardware, they set themselves up for superior performance, fewer issues, and a better overall end-user experience.
